Position Overview:

Healthcare Emergency Technician
Key Responsibilities:
Conduct medical assessments of potential plasma donors for automated donation procedures
Evaluate donor eligibility in collaboration with a medical professional
Provide essential emergency care, including administering medications or treatments
Assess donor qualifications for new applicants
Ensure compliance with donor criteria through thorough evaluations
Maintain accurate communication logs regarding donor eligibility
Review blood test results to determine ongoing donor suitability
Advise donors with abnormal results and manage deferrals accordingly

Qualifications Required:
Graduation from an accredited healthcare training program
Current licensure as an EMT Intermediate, Advanced, or Paramedic
Current CPR certification
Ability to educate donors and staff about the plasma donation process
Strong organizational skills, team-oriented mindset, and adaptability in a busy medical environment
Basic computer skills; familiarity with Microsoft Word and Excel preferred
Experience in blood banking or plasma centers is highly desirable
One or more years of experience in hospital, field care, or plasma center settings preferred
